1. **Create a Professional Proposal:** Develop a sponsorship proposal that highlights the benefits for sponsors, such as brand visibility, target audience reach, and marketing opportunities.
2. **Identify Potential Sponsors:** Research companies or brands that align with the fishing industry or outdoor activities. Reach out to local businesses, fishing gear manufacturers, or outdoor retailers.
3. **Offer Sponsorship Packages:** Create different sponsorship levels with varying benefits, such as logo placement, naming rights, or exclusive promotional opportunities.
4. **Showcase Past Success:** Highlight any previous successful tournaments, media coverage, or attendee demographics to demonstrate the potential exposure for sponsors.
5. **Engage with Sponsors:** Maintain open communication with sponsors, provide regular updates on event planning, and offer opportunities for them to engage with participants.
6. **Provide Value:** Ensure sponsors receive value for their investment, such as exposure to a targeted audience, networking opportunities, or exclusive perks.
Remember, building relationships with sponsors is key to long-term partnerships and successful fishing tournaments.
